The Importance of Site Preparation before Construction Begins
Site preparation helps create stable ground conditions for foundations, utilities, drainage systems, and structural support. Proper excavation, grading, and soil preparation reduce the risk of settlement issues, standing water, erosion, and drainage problems that can affect long-term property performance.
Site preparation may include:
- Excavation and land clearing
- Utility locating, installation or replacement
- Installation of drainage systems, such as a permitter drain
- Structural support for new construction or existing structures
- Grading and compaction of land
Excavation is typically one of the earliest phases of construction and helps prepare the property for safe and efficient building.

In New England, many homes are built on challenging terrain that includes rocky soils, clay-heavy ground conditions, wetlands, sloped lots, or older infrastructure. These factors can significantly affect project timelines and costs. A properly planned excavation project helps reduce future issues like water intrusion, settling foundations, frost heaving, drainage failures, and erosion damage.
Massachusetts homeowners often discover that excavation becomes necessary during larger property improvements. Projects like home additions, detached garages, accessory dwelling units, drainage corrections, foundation replacements, and septic upgrades typically require some level of site work before construction can proceed safely.
Because excavation affects nearly every phase of construction, working with experienced contractors who understand local conditions can help prevent costly delays and structural problems later in the project lifecycle.
Drainage, Grading & Foundation Protection
One of the most common residential problems in Massachusetts is poor drainage around foundations. Water management is often overlooked until property owners experience basement leaks, standing water, foundation cracks, frost damage, or erosion issues. Proper grading and drainage design play a major role in protecting both new and existing structures.
Residential drainage solutions may include:
- Foundation perimeter drains
- Surface grading corrections
- French drains
- Dry wells
- Swales and runoff management
- Curtain drains
- Catch basins
- Downspout drainage extensions
- Retaining wall drainage systems

In regions throughout Eastern Massachusetts and coastal New England, freeze-thaw cycles create additional pressure on foundations and surrounding soils. Water that is not properly directed away from structures can freeze during winter months, expand within the soil, and contribute to structural movement or cracking.
Drainage planning becomes especially important during projects involving:
- Home additions
- Garage construction
- Foundation replacements
- New driveways
- Landscaping upgrades
- Retaining walls
- Basement waterproofing
- Septic system installation
Property owners are often surprised to learn that many long-term structural issues begin with improper grading rather than foundation defects alone. Addressing drainage early during excavation work is typically far more cost-effective than repairing water damage after construction is complete.
Septic Systems & Rural Property Development
Many residential properties across Massachusetts, Southern New Hampshire, and Southern Maine rely on private septic systems rather than municipal sewer connections. Septic installation requires careful planning, engineered system design, soil testing, permitting, and excavation coordination.
Several factors influence septic system selection, including:
- Soil composition
- Groundwater elevation
- Lot size
- Local board of health requirements
- Household occupancy
- Drainage conditions
- Property topography
Massachusetts septic regulations can be complex, especially for older properties undergoing renovations or additions. Expanding a home, converting seasonal properties to year-round use, or adding accessory dwelling units may trigger septic upgrade requirements depending on local regulations and system capacity.
Excavation contractors play a critical role in septic projects by handling:
- Site preparation
- System excavation
- Tank placement
- Leaching field installation
- Utility trenching
- Final grading and restoration
New England weather conditions also affect septic installation schedules. Wet spring conditions, frozen winter ground, and high groundwater levels can all influence excavation timelines and construction sequencing.
Excavation Challenges Unique to New England
Residential excavation in New England presents challenges that differ significantly from other regions of the country. Massachusetts properties often contain older infrastructure, buried ledge, shallow utilities, tight access areas, historic foundations, and difficult seasonal conditions.
Some of the most common regional excavation challenges include:
Rocky & Ledge Conditions
Large sections of Massachusetts contain glacial till, granite, and buried rock formations that complicate excavation. Removing or working around ledge often requires specialized equipment and careful planning.
Seasonal Weather Impacts
Winter excavation can involve frozen ground, snow management, limited daylight hours, and unstable thaw conditions. Spring projects frequently encounter excess groundwater and muddy soil conditions that affect access and grading.
Older Residential Infrastructure
Many New England homes were built decades ago with aging drainage systems, clay sewer lines, fieldstone foundations, or undocumented utility paths. Excavation near older homes requires precision and caution.
Tight Property Access
Urban and suburban properties throughout Eastern Massachusetts often have limited access areas between structures, fences, landscaping, and neighboring properties. Smaller equipment or vacuum excavation methods may be required in confined spaces.
Environmental & Permit Considerations
Wetlands regulations, erosion control requirements, and municipal permitting can all affect excavation planning. Experienced contractors help property owners navigate these requirements before work begins.
Understanding these regional conditions helps homeowners set realistic expectations regarding excavation timelines, costs, and project coordination.
Frequently Asked Questions
What should homeowners know before starting an excavation project?
Before excavation begins, homeowners should understand property access, underground utility locations, drainage conditions, and local permitting requirements. A professional excavation contractor will evaluate soil conditions, grading needs, and site safety to help prevent costly surprises during construction. How does excavation impact drainage around a home?
Improper excavation can create standing water, foundation settlement, or erosion problems. Proper grading and site preparation help direct water away from structures and improve long-term drainage performance across the property.
Why is soil evaluation important before excavation?
Different soil types react differently to moisture, compaction, and construction loads. Evaluating soil conditions helps determine the best excavation methods, compaction requirements, and drainage solutions for a stable building site.
What is the difference between rough grading and finish grading?
Rough grading shapes the site during early construction to establish elevations and drainage flow. Finish grading is completed later to refine the surface for landscaping, paving, lawns, or final site appearance.
What is the difference between grading and drainage work?
Grading involves shaping and leveling the land to establish proper elevations and slopes, while drainage work focuses on directing water away from structures and preventing water accumulation.
Both systems work together to protect foundations, landscaping, and surrounding site conditions.
Can excavation improve property value?
Yes. Proper excavation and site preparation can improve drainage, increase usable land area, support new construction, and create better curb appeal, all of which can contribute to higher property value.
How do excavation contractors protect nearby structures during digging?
Professional excavation contractors use controlled excavation methods, proper shoring, grading practices, and utility locating procedures to reduce risks to foundations, driveways, retaining walls, and neighboring properties.
What are common challenges with excavation in New England?
Rocky soils, ledge, groundwater, frost conditions, and older underground utilities are common excavation challenges throughout Massachusetts, Southern New Hampshire, and Southern Maine. Experienced contractors plan for these conditions to keep projects moving efficiently.
How does site preparation affect future landscaping?
Proper site preparation creates stable soil conditions and drainage patterns that support lawns, patios, retaining walls, and planting areas. Poor preparation can lead to erosion, uneven settling, and water issues later.
Why is compaction important during residential site work?
Compaction reduces air pockets in the soil and creates a stable base for foundations, driveways, patios, and other structures. Inadequate compaction can result in settling and structural problems over time.
When is the best time of year for residential excavation projects?
Spring through fall is typically ideal for excavation work in the Northeast because ground conditions are more workable. However, project timing also depends on weather, drainage conditions, permitting, and construction schedules
